Wacken Open Air

Description: Wacken Open Air is the holy ground of heavy metal, where roaring guitars and thunderous drums shake the earth in the heart of northern Germany. With epic performances, die-hard fans, and an unrivaled spirit of camaraderie, it’s the ultimate pilgrimage for metalheads worldwide.
